Telehealth Expansion Act of 2023

This bill amends the Internal Revenue Code to make telehealth services more accessible under health insurance plans. It creates a "safe harbor" so health plans that don't require deductibles for telehealth and remote care services won't lose their status as high-deductible health plans. The change directly affects health insurance plans and their members who use telehealth, ensuring these services remain covered without penalty. The provision takes effect upon the bill's enactment.
